Subject: Contrast audit key rotated

Reviewers — the Huemetric contrast-audit service key was rotated this morning after the old one hit its 90-day limit. The audit bot that posts WCAG contrast results on PRs needs the new credential or checks will silently pass. Update your local .auditrc before re-running the pipeline on the Palette refresh branch. Nothing else in the config changed. New key for the audit endpoint follows.

app token of fajop-fahif = qvz4-AnML

Subject: DR drill next Tuesday — zero-downtime migrations

Hi! Quick note before your first drill with us at Ferndale Systems. We'll rehearse the expand-contract migration flow on the Opaline staging cluster: add columns, dual-write, backfill, then drop the old ones — no downtime, no drama. Your job is to shadow Marisol on the cutover step and keep the rollback script warm. One admin thing: the drill vault needs to be unlocked before we start, and for that you'll use the recovery passphrase below.

recovery phrase for yahap-faduf: sorion-kasath-briath-gorius-ulaael-zorvan-aldiel-quenwyn-casdor-framir-julwyn-novvan-zorox

## Heads up: the N+1 fix and what it means for your plugin

We recently patched a nasty N+1 in the Fernweave GraphQL layer — resolvers for nested `collaborators` fields now batch through a shared dataloader instead of firing one query per node. If your plugin adds custom resolvers, you'll want to register them with the batching layer or you'll reintroduce the problem. The integration guide and batching API reference are on our internal page.

runbook for yahop-hawif: https://confluence.zemvarlabs.internal/pages/pages/browse/c89f8afc